Transaction 63e65d8976032850306e358a0e698d39c099dbf5493487335b5b454a51a20a59
1 Input
1 Output
-
63e65d8976032850306e358a0e698d39c099dbf5493487335b5b454a51a20a59:0
- value
- 89906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9d0c9b0dacfd64fb13a86c6c64c064089e86ce5 OP_EQUAL
- address
- 3P1KV5Hbybk8AvdQA4TMZHXSyxCyxNu3T7